Day 21 - 22: Malang, Java, Indonesia
As Lombok’s Gunung Rinjani is closed till 2020 due to the devastating earth quake earlier this year, I decided to skip Lombok and go to East Java instead. Got a pretty decent flight from Denpasar to Malang and was surprised when I got there: hardly any other tourist, lovely architecture and most importantly extremely friendly locals! I met so many lovely people who put out there best English for a quick conversation. Also, the local kids just loved to pose in front of my camera and see the pictures afterwards.
Malang was also the starting point for my sunrise tour to Mount Bromo - a still active volcano. Had to get up at midnight and take a very Jeep on extremely windy roads to get there in time for sunset. But it was all worth it! We had an amazing view for sunrise, a quick but fabulous trek through the black dessert and a great walk around the crater of the volcano. You could even hear the eater boiling in the crater.
